2024-09-09 UNANNOUNCED INSPECTION - PARTIAL 2463850 Corrective Action Plan
Violations: [19a-79-4a(c)(2)] - There shall be at least two (2) staff eighteen (18) years of age or older on the premises when one (1) or more children are in attendance. The staff shall be available to care for the children. - 020-Two Staff Present
